Skyward Ascent Platformer captures the essence of classic arcade climbing games with a clean, modern feel. The scoring system is its standout feature, creating a constant push-and-pull between speed and safety. Controls are responsive, and the level design gradually introduces new challenges without feeling unfair. The lack of checkpoints means each attempt is a fresh start, which may frustrate some, but it also makes every success feel earned. For fans of retro-style platformers, this is a solid choice.
Skyward Ascent Platformer focuses on moving upward through a series of stages. Each stage presents platforms and ladders that require careful navigation. The character must leap over gaps and avoid contact with enemies. Timing is critical, as a mistimed jump can lead to a fall. The environment changes gradually, introducing new patterns and layouts that keep the experience fresh. Players learn to read each section quickly to maintain momentum.
The game uses a dynamic scoring system where points accumulate by clearing obstacles. A bonus counter decreases over time, encouraging players to act quickly. Taking risks by jumping over multiple obstacles in a row yields higher scores, but also increases the chance of a mistake. This creates a natural tension between speed and caution. Managing the bonus counter becomes a central part of the strategy, as letting it drop to zero ends the current attempt.
Players begin with three lives. Reaching 1000 points grants an extra life, providing a buffer against mistakes. Lives are lost when the character touches an enemy, falls from a height, or the bonus counter empties. This system rewards consistent play and gradual improvement. The game does not have checkpoints, so each life lost resets progress within the level. This design encourages learning from each failure.
The controls are straightforward, using directional keys for movement and a jump action. This simplicity makes the game accessible to newcomers while still offering depth for experienced players. The challenge comes from level design and timing, not complex inputs. Players can focus entirely on navigation and scoring without struggling with controls.
